Retail protests and says that Shein cannot pay ICMS instead of the consumer on imports

After Shein promised to pay ICMS for purchases below US$50, the Institute for Retail Development (IDV) protested once morest the measure and said that the company cannot pay ICMS to the consumer.

The president of IDV, Jorge Gonçalves Filho, told “O Globo”:

Shein cannot be a substitute for collecting tax from the consumer who made the purchase. The consumer is responsible.

He also said that the majority of states have not yet adapted to the reality of Conformal Remittance. Therefore, the integration of the tax system with the Post Office has not yet been carried out.

The IDV president also said that the limitations prevent Shein from carrying out this operation and paying the tax now.

On the other hand, tax lawyer Bianca Xavier says that Shein can indeed make the payment to the consumer. For her, the Chinese retailer’s action should simply simplify the collection process, meaning that the customer does not have to deal with other processes outside of the purchase.

Ana Paula Tozzi, from AGR Consultores, said that Shein’s measure may even be regular, but it “goes over” what was agreed by Remessa Compliance, ensuring that the consumer buys at the price charged before the program came into effect.

For now, Shein has not commented on the matter, while the IRS has not commented either.
